Pineapple melon protein smoothie
1/2 cup cantaloupe chunks
1/2 cup honeydew melon chunks
1/2 cup pineapple chunks
1/2 cup plain greek yogurt
1/2 cup coconut milk
1/2 scoop vanilla protein powder(or use 1 cup vanilla greek yogurt)
3/4 cup ice
Place all ingredients in a blender and blend until smooth. Pour into a glass and enjoy. Granola on top optional but highly recommended.
